Over the past few years email newsletters have seen a comeback of sorts.  Different kinds of brands from retailers to publishers have all recognized the advantages of an email newsletter: it’s easy to share, personal, but also social; it sits neatly between content and email marketing; and it has the additional bonus of helping you to collect consumers’ contact information.  The email newsletter revival may be fulled by the increasing flexibility of email templates to mobile devices with 92% of email marketers using either a responsive or mobile-aware design in their broadcast and segmented emails.

Augmented reality is the next big thing in social media providing brands with opportunities to experiment with combining it into their internet marketing.  It is first introduced by Snapchat with its interactive Lenses.  This was followed by Facebook who introduced Camera Effects Platform and Instagram’s face filters.  In the interim, a new variety of AR apps are being introduced onto mobile, opening up a whole new avenue for brands to create augmented reality experiences inside a user’s Smartphone and be present in their surroundings in an entirely different way.

Digital advertising services should make 360 degree video and image content, which is still relatively uncommon in brand marketing.  If done in the right way, then unique content can be made, which is beneficial for the success of the brand.  The difficulty and cost of producing 360 degree content has reduced drastically over the past year or so.  Nowadays, most smartphones come with a built-in ability to create 360 degree images.  This 360 degree imagery can be embedded into Facebook posts, WordPress sites, websites or even mobile apps even if you do not have too much technical know-how.  360 degree content will especially be worthwhile for brands in the design and travel industries to immerse the viewer in the travel destination or concept that they are trying to sell.  Nevertheless, they can be used creatively in many ways.

The explosion of popular gaming has brought with it a list of various skills typically associated with gaming, such as creative storytelling, leveling up, and puzzle-solving.  These have impacted the development of numerous technologies that we now take for granted.  Online marketing must take advantage of these skills and ‘gamify’ their marketing campaigns and branding strategy by combining features such as competitive and social elements, progress tracking, and puzzle challenges into their content marketing.  A good example for this is M&Ms USA who created an ‘eye-spy’ puzzle challenge on Facebook to increase sales of its pretzel-flavored confectionery.  Another example of a successful gamified social media content marketing idea is Heineken’s ‘Crack the US Open’ campaign on Instagram.

The year 2017 was said to be the year of the video, with all kinds of brands turning to video content to leave a visual impression with their marketing campaigns and capture their audience’s attention.  Out of the various types of video, the popularity of live streaming has attracted the most attention by far.  Brands can get on board with live video by using the wide array of live video platforms available.  Facebook Live is the most popular one followed by YouTube, which also supports live video, Instagram Stories, Tumblr, and Twitter-owned Periscope.  Brands can use live video for anything from interviews, to streaming events, to broadcast a campaign launch.

Chatbot technology has come a very long way in the past couple of years.  They have gone from being a gimmicky novelty to being a valid means of acquiring information and engaging with customers.  The availability of chatbots 24/7 is a huge advantage for customer service.  Chatbots inside mobile apps are present where consumers generally spend most of their time: their smartphones.  They are able to give personalized responses and attention to consumers.  They act as sales representatives and brand advocates and, allowing people the much needed access to information about your brand at any time from any part of the world.  They remove the barriers to entry for your brand by well-organized process of making a purchase.  User experience is enhanced due to engagement and valuable consumer insights are gathered through these interactions.
